Asbestos trust funds

The mesothelioma trust funds allow patients and their family members to receive money from asbestos companies in bankruptcy that exposed people to this disease. Compensation can be used to pay for funeral costs, mesothelioma treatment and other expenses. To determine if asbestos-related victims are eligible for asbestos trust funds they should speak with an expert mesothelioma lawyer who is experienced.

Mesothelioma is a rare but fatal disease, is caused by exposure to asbestos. Many companies were aware of the dangers associated with asbestos, yet they continued to use this material in their products because of its low cost and heat resistance. As a result millions of workers were exposed to asbestos and developed serious asbestos-related diseases.

Asbestos trusts were established to compensate mesothelioma patients and their families for the loss of income, funeral expenses, medical bills as well as pain and suffering. The trust funds are administered by the bankruptcy court, and overseen by an independent trustee. The procedure for filing an action and receive compensation from these trusts is a complex, and victims should consult an experienced mesothelioma lawyer.

A lawyer will be familiar with each state's laws and regulations for national use to ensure that the claim is filed properly. They'll also be able gather the necessary evidence, including medical records, work background and asbestos exposure information. To find out more mesothelioma lawyers will interview employers and their coworkers.

After the claim has been filed and reviewed, it will be referred to for approval by an asbestos trust trustee. The trustees will assign a value to the claim by utilizing an established schedule that is based on the type of asbestos-related disease that is diagnosed. They can also decide to conduct an individual review that allows them to take a deeper review of the specific facts of each case.

Compensation amounts for asbestos trust claims were determined prior to the setting of rates, also known as percentages of payment were applied. These percentages were set to ensure that asbestos trusts do not run out money to pay future victims. The exact amount that a victim receives will depend on their particular asbestos diagnosis, as well as their work history and other factors.

Trust funds for asbestos are huge sums of money that have been set aside by asbestos companies to pay mesothelioma patients. These funds are the result of asbestos litigation, which requires companies that are bankrupt to set up trusts that handle future claims, instead of the newly reorganized company. Each trust has its own rules to file a mesothelioma legal suit. These include criteria for job sites and asbestos exposure history.

Each asbestos trust fund is able to pay a certain percentage of each valid claim. The percentage may change from year to year. This is so that the trusts do not run out of funds. However, it can still take years for mesothelioma sufferers to receive the full amount of compensation from the asbestos trust funds.

A m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ims make claims against the asbestos trust fund. They can review state laws and the terms and conditions of the mesothelioma fund to determine the amount of compensation the victim is entitled to. Mesothelioma lawyers can also help clients determine which trusts have the greatest money available and which might have a higher percentage of payout.

It is essential to choose a lawyer with experience when filing a mesothelioma lawsuit. Lawyers for mesothelioma will have many questions about the past work of the patient and the ways in which they were exposed. They will also look over the asbestos trust fund's Trust Distribution Procedures (TDPs) to determine if a patient is eligible. For instance, some trusts have approved jobsites which are listed in the TDPs. These locations are more likely to be mesothelioma-related than other, unapproved places.

VA benefits

mesothelioma claim compensation claims assist patients and their families pay expenses for treatment including living expenses, treatment costs and more. Compensation also assists victims in holding asbestos companies accountable for their wrongful conduct. Making a claim can be difficult and time-consuming. Many patients depend on mesothelioma lawyers to assist them file and win their case.

In addition to the compensation from lawsuits, trust funds and settlements, veterans who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ma could be eligible for VA benefits. Veterans and their spouses, children and heirs are eligible for these benefits. These programs will help pay for mesothelioma treatments and help with transportation to specialist clinics, and offer home healthcare services.

The VA benefit for veterans suffering from mesothelioma varies based on the veteran's military branch and their service record. Compensation amounts range from one monthly payment for disability, to a lifetime insurance for healthcare. A lawyer can help determine the best benefit for each situation.

Veterans must prove that asbestos exposure has caused their condition in order to be eligible for compensation from the VA. This can be difficult, as the asbestos companies who exposed veterans to hazardous products are now bankrupt. Lawyers can assist the patient or their family in gathering documents to prove a claim.

Veterans can receive VA health benefits, which include access to mesothelioma specialists at one of the most prestigious mesothelioma centers in the country according to their asbestos diagnosis. If a veteran does not reside near one of these facilities, they may request their VA doctor to refer them to a civilian mesothelioma specialist. This will allow the patient to get the treatment they need without traveling long distances.

The VA also provides home healthcare and a caregiver benefit, which is known as Aid and Attendance (A&A). A&A is intended to assist a veteran with everyday chores like bathing, dressing and eating. It also covers private nurses. Veterans who need assistance with daily activities should contact their VA case worker to inquire about the benefits available to them.
